LED Device for Wide Beam Generation
First Claim
1. An apparatus for illuminating a selected surface comprising:
- a light source having at least one centerline; and
a lens optically coupled to the light source, wherein the lens primarily refracts light collected from the light source into an azimuthally asymmetric illumination pattern having more than one director of principal candela off the centerline so that the maximum candela is off the centerline.

Abstract
An apparatus and method is characterized by providing an optical transfer function between a predetermined illuminated surface pattern, such as a street light pattern, and a predetermined energy distribution pattern of a light source, such as that from an LED. A lens is formed having a shape defined by the optical transfer function. The optical transfer function is derived by generating an energy distribution pattern using the predetermined energy distribution pattern of the light source. Then the projection of the energy distribution pattern onto the illuminated surface is generated. The projection is then compared to the predetermined illuminated surface pattern to determine if it acceptably matches. The process continues reiteratively until an acceptable match is achieved. Alternatively, the lens shape is numerically or analytically determined by a functional relationship between the shape and the predetermined illuminated surface pattern and predetermined energy distribution pattern of a light source as inputs.
